1
0
mirror of https://github.com/Tha14/toxic.git synced 2024-11-30 07:43:27 +01:00
Commit Graph

1083 Commits

Author SHA1 Message Date
Jfreegman
4f2e80ef28 added infinite loop check 2013-08-28 14:47:47 -04:00
Sean Qureshi
01401ea3ca Adjusted it to compile -wall, -c89 2013-08-28 10:16:35 -07:00
Sean Qureshi
e6835483ce Improved msvc compatibility 2013-08-28 10:04:54 -07:00
Sean Qureshi
4616aef070 Improved msvc compatibility 2013-08-28 10:03:21 -07:00
Sean Qureshi
70936935c9 Merge pull request #14 from jin-eld/win32
Make sure toxic compiles on MinGW/Win32 again
2013-08-28 10:00:31 -07:00
Jfreegman
c08639b8e1 small fixes 2013-08-28 05:53:47 -04:00
Jfreegman
f24eebaeed implemented friend deletion 2013-08-28 05:46:09 -04:00
Sean Qureshi
f58614e9dc Removed DHT Bootstrap servers that can not be bootstrapped from. 2013-08-27 19:38:05 -07:00
Sean Qureshi
3e25982636 Merge pull request #13 from JFreegman/master
Remove DHT window
2013-08-27 19:11:39 -07:00
Jfreegman
5cf982dfa1 Removed dht window because it's not supported by the new public api 2013-08-27 18:30:38 -04:00
Jfreegman
894dc28c6f Hiding DHT tab since it doesn't work currently 2013-08-27 04:58:30 -04:00
jin-eld
bb8a2b7700 Make sure toxic compiles on MinGW/Win32 again
The config dir stuff is simply broken and needs to be fixed. So for now
disabled it, until someone has time to look into it.
2013-08-27 11:02:47 +03:00
stal
222124742c Merge pull request #10 from manuel-arguelles/check_locale
Add check for setlocale()
2013-08-26 13:02:25 -07:00
stal
f7bef61252 Merge pull request #12 from jin-eld/fix-widechar-backspace
Fix for the "bad character" when doing backspace in chat window
2013-08-26 10:01:02 -07:00
stal
8019f38738 Merge pull request #11 from jin-eld/freebsd
Fix configure for Free BSD
2013-08-26 09:42:16 -07:00
Sergey 'Jin' Bostandzhyan
ad1c9f0cae Fix for the "bad character" when doing backspace in chat window
Backspace was printing 'ć' instead of actually backspacing in a chat
window when widechar support was enabled.
2013-08-26 17:03:04 +03:00
Sergey 'Jin' Bostandzhyan
c7dcf04248 Fix configure for Free BSD
* seems that /usr/local is not in the default ld path on FreeBSD, so add
  it manually

* search for wget_wch instead of get_wch, on FreeBSD get_wch seems to be
  available as a macro, which does not automatically mean that wide char
  support is really available
2013-08-26 14:32:59 +03:00
jin-eld
1bcd2e863a Merge pull request #9 from manuel-arguelles/ncurses_no_ncursesw
Fix configure script for ncurses without ncursesw
2013-08-25 03:00:19 -07:00
irungentoo
e6a13feae8 Fixed some warnings. 2013-08-24 19:16:43 -04:00
Manuel Argüelles
12af26b666 Add check for setlocale()
In wide char mode it is important to be sure that setlocale() function
succeed.
2013-08-24 18:59:57 -04:00
Manuel Argüelles
cecc3ceea0 Fix configure script for ncurses without ncursesw
On debian systems it is possible not to have libncursesw5-dev and
still have ncursesw5-config pointing to where it should be,
ncursesw5-config is provided by libncursesw5.
2013-08-24 18:41:06 -04:00
stal
c628517474 Merge pull request #8 from jin-eld/fix-configure-for-winblows
Fix configure script for mingw32
2013-08-24 12:53:12 -07:00
Sergey 'Jin' Bostandzhyan
732d05c04e Fix configure script for mingw32
Note: toxic itself will still not build because the code does not have
the appropriate ifdefs and a WIN32 specific implementation.
2013-08-24 20:47:06 +03:00
Sean Qureshi
08f21e0189 Added a missing cd 2013-08-23 19:56:10 -07:00
Sean Qureshi
c78d8bc854 Merge pull request #7 from jin-eld/update-build-system
Update build system
2013-08-23 19:49:35 -07:00
Sergey 'Jin' Bostandzhyan
f5071e4038 Fixed travis build 2013-08-24 05:45:08 +03:00
Sergey 'Jin' Bostandzhyan
2a46d48cdf Sync with new libtoxcore build system
First try to use pkg-config to find libtoxcore, fall back to manual
checks if pkg-config is not available.

Improve ncurses search, should now find everything on OSX.
2013-08-24 05:15:15 +03:00
Sergey 'Jin' Bostandzhyan
8b6d50cd68 Merge branch 'master' of github.com:/Tox/toxic 2013-08-24 03:53:39 +03:00
Sean Qureshi
1e1ddddb6b Travis now only compiles toxcore 2013-08-23 16:47:36 -07:00
Sean Qureshi
3629b702c3 Merge pull request #6 from Tox/add-widechar-checks
Added travis integration
2013-08-23 16:09:25 -07:00
Sean Qureshi
628bb9472b Actually fixed travis. 2013-08-23 16:05:58 -07:00
Sean Qureshi
416432c39f Okay, I'm an idiot. 2013-08-23 16:03:54 -07:00
Sean Qureshi
66deefe86f Okay, now If fixed travis. 2013-08-23 15:58:52 -07:00
Sean Qureshi
f2cdf5d9e5 Hopefully fixed travis 2013-08-23 15:54:53 -07:00
Sean Qureshi
77da25553c Fixed travis 2013-08-23 15:45:59 -07:00
Sean Qureshi
a2c85f74ea Added travis integration 2013-08-23 15:41:32 -07:00
Jude
c198260cb4 Merge branch 'master' of github.com:1100110/toxic 2013-08-23 17:31:45 -05:00
Jude
0b927acd8f fixed size_t declarations for c89 standard. 2013-08-23 17:30:29 -05:00
Sean Qureshi
4cb9ef3085 Merge pull request #5 from fhahn/new-api
Use new public api
2013-08-23 15:24:38 -07:00
Florian Hahn
6f9813ceee Use tox.h and tox_new for toxcore discovery 2013-08-24 00:21:39 +02:00
Florian Hahn
2db69f0fd6 Use tox_ instead of m_ functions 2013-08-24 00:21:01 +02:00
Florian Hahn
0f97e37fa3 Remove unused global variable 2013-08-23 23:52:35 +02:00
Florian Hahn
59c628e4b1 Remove duplicated function resolve_addr 2013-08-23 23:52:07 +02:00
Florian Hahn
baadd95b45 Use new public api 2013-08-23 23:50:34 +02:00
Jfreegman
9ab34ca5dd resolve_addr() was removed from core 2013-08-23 17:25:08 -04:00
Sergey 'Jin' Bostandzhyan
8f848efb05 Merge branch 'master' of github.com:/Tox/toxic 2013-08-23 21:52:26 +03:00
stal
937c80964f Merge pull request #4 from notadecent/patch-1
Update README.md
2013-08-23 10:50:33 -07:00
Jude
749db082ee Merge branch 'master' of https://github.com/Tox/toxic 2013-08-23 12:03:14 -05:00
notadecent
85d15bb45f Update README.md
Spelling
2013-08-23 18:52:30 +02:00
Jude
91a2ef1d84 warning: comparison of integers of different signs: 'int' and 'unsigned long' [-Wsign-compare] 2013-08-23 11:41:54 -05:00